North Plains has a population of 2,100, making it the 7238th largest place we list in United States. It is in Oregon.

North Plains holds under a tenth of one per cent of United States's 349,035,494 people. New York City, the largest place we list there, is 4192 times its size. Twenty years earlier the World Gazetteer recorded 1,876, a rise of 12%.
